Presentation Transcript


  1. Kennedy and the Cold War

  2. John F. Kennedy • 35th President of the United States • Senator from Massachusetts • World War II Hero • Injured on PT Boat 109

  3. Election of 1960 • Kennedy runs against VP Richard Nixon • Americans afraid of falling behind USSR • Sputnik, Soviet missiles • U-2 incident • Cuba aligned with USSR

  4. Kennedy and Nixon • Eisenhower is popular • Nixon hopes it’ll help him • Kennedy is young, smart, and handsome • Promises to “Get America going again” • Both have very similar positions

  5. TV Debates • Kennedy coached by TV executives • Looks better • Images become as important as words

  6. Civil Rights • MLK is arrested and put in jail • Eisenhower does nothing • Nixon has no public statement • JFK calls MLK’s wife • Robert Kennedy gets MLK released on bail

  7. Kennedy Wins • Closest election since 1884 • Fewer than 119,000 votes • Shenanigans in Chicago • Picks a young, intelligent advisors • “The best and brightest” • Brother Robert as Attorney General

  8. Cold Warrior • Increased defense spending • Troops and ships • Tripled nuclear capabilities • Promised to fight in our hemisphere

  9. Cuba • Fidel Castro comes to power in 1959 • Seized American oil refineries • Castro turns to the USSR • Massive Cuban immigration to US

  10. Bay of Pigs (April ‘61) • CIA trains Cubans in America • Planned invasion of Cuba • 1,500 Cubans land at Bay of Pigs • No air cover • Face 25,000 Cubans • Disaster for Kennedy and US

  11. Cuban Missile Crisis (Oct ‘62) • Soviets sneak nuclear missiles into Cuba • US blockades Cuba • Country is freaked out • Russian ships turn back • Kennedy strikes deal with USSR • No invasion of Cuba by US • Soviet missiles out of Cuba
